Hamm Prayer Points – Nina Update #2

April 16, 2008: Greetings, Friends! Thank you for your prayers over the past while. Three weeks to the day Nina left the hospital, she's back…

Here's the latest news:

  • Nina has been resting & recovering at our home in Portage la Prairie for the past three weeks.
  • For the past week Nina had experienced increasing pain in her lungs, resulting in coughing fits and shortness of breath. She also had a low-grade fever during this time.
  • Yesterday (April 15) Nina was blessed by the visit of her Russian nurse from St. Boniface hospital. Svetlana (who hails from St. Petersburg!) called Nina several times over the past weeks. Svetlana drove from Winnipeg to Portage la Prairie to give Nina an unofficial "check-up". After listening to Nina's lungs, Svetlana urged us to take Nina for an x-ray as soon as possible.
  • This morning (April 16) we consulted with a number of knowledgeable people and decided that it would be wisest to take Nina directly to Emergency at St. Boniface Hospital in Winnipeg, where she had the bypass operation on March 19th.

So here we are at St. Boniface again! We will update you on the situation as soon as we are able. Later...after spending nine and a half hours in the Emergency room, Lena & Nina finally left with some good and not-so-good news. It turned out that Nina's nurse was correct—fluid was building up in her left lung, causing it to collapse. The doctor on duty prescribed medicine that should alleviate Nina's condition within two weeks (it's a pity that the doctor in Portage who examined her last week didn't notice it then). Thankfully, Nina's blood work & AKG revealed that she is otherwise fine.
